Elucidations on the Parshiot of the Torah – Exodus – Leviticus. Manuscript of a 19th century, Sephardic sage.
[98] leaves, 15×20 cm.
Clear, organized Sephardic, rabbinic manuscript. From the middle of Parshat Yisro through the middle of Behar.
Perusal indicates that the author was a proficient Torah scholar, with expertise in Torah literature.
Old, blemished binding. Many stains. Tears without loss in the first two leaves. Moderate condition.
